Subject: This collaborative and interactive workshop explores the pillars for group dynamics, theory, and practice inspired by Irvin Yalom. The training covers topics related to types of therapeutic groups, how to form therapy groups (i.e. screening process), strategies for marketing a group, and ends with strategies to support clients who hold marginalized identities.

Course Description: This course is geared toward any and all mental health or medical providers seeking to gain greater competencies related to practicing group therapy. This course will briefly discuss the theoretical underpinnings of group dynamics and practice. The course will provide helpful tips for forming different groups, screening participants for groups, managing group conflict, terminating groups, and marketing groups in a variety of settings. This course will conclude by discussing the benefits of group therapy for clients who hold marginalized identities as well as provide useful strategies to employ in group therapy.
